Ohio Supreme Court justice: Death penalty 'makes no sense'

Ohio’s senior Supreme Court justice, Paul E. Pfeifer, told lawmakers this morning that Ohio has a “death lottery,” not a death penalty.

“I have concluded that the death sentence makes no sense when you can have life with out the possibility of parole. I don’t see what society gains,” he told the House Criminal Justice Committee.

“If you aren’t going to consider this, who will? If not now, when? If not you, who?” Pfeifer asked.

The legislative panel is considering House Bill 160, which would abolish the death penalty in Ohio.
